The Opportunity:
As an engineering manager at Veson Nautical, you will be responsible for leading two software engineering teams that design and build software for our rapidly growing SaaS platform. We are looking for a candidate with experience managing development teams, and at the same time we are searching for someone who is a passionate coder who will lead by example.
Veson Nautical leverages many technologies across the platform, including C#, C++, SQL, TypeScript, React, and supporting frameworks in our day to day. We run a global deployment across multiple AWS regions, with a geographically dispersed user base.
Responsibilities:
- This role will involve managing two teams of developers, spending a comparable amount of time between team management activities and hands-on engineering tasks
- This role will guide the design and architecture our C++ business logic, contribute to the code base, and ensure seamless integrations with other systems in our organization
- This engineering manager will lead a team of developers, provide technical mentorship and coaching, and ensure timely delivery of high quality code
Qualifications:
- 7+ years of experience in software development with a minimum of 2 years in a managerial role is required
- A high level of proficiency with C++ is required, and expereince with SQL databases is preferred
- Experience in communicating with users, other technical teams, and management to collect requirements, decompose user stories, provide estimates, and meet deadlines is required
- Previous experience working on a large-scale SaaS platform is preferred
- Expereince with cloud-based microservice architecture is nice to have
